How do you alter the timers? I’m clueless about this!
The timers adjust up or down depending on your success completing them. On my PS4 character, though I was waiting until the end to finish the ones I completed, I eventually sank down to 42 seconds (because of my planet setups I can reach some as they hit and see it), I’ve started to bump it back up, but only to a minute.
I found the better approach on my PC character: I realized after starting with her that the timers are tied to the success of the character triggering them. So on her, I’m not completing ANY. It slowly went up, though now has leveled off. It is a lot more profitable - you do lose some Oort, but you can still get a bunch of the blocks without completing it, and the sacs sell for more than Oort anyways. And with mass crafting, roughly 3 sacs = 1 GB augment, so getting there quickly you can get enough for 4-5 more Gleambows by sacrificing finishing that one.
